Israel reached the Davis Cup semi-finals for the first time after Andy Ram and Jonathan Erlich gave them an unbeatable 3-0 lead over Russia in their World Group quarter-final in Tel Aviv.
The experienced pairing of Ram and Erlich thrilled the home supporters to beat Russia's Marat Safin and Igor Kunitsyn 6-3 6-4 6-7 4-6 6-4 in the doubles.
"Everybody has dreams but there are some you don't allow yourself to have and beating Russia 3-0 was just like that... but we have done it," Erlich said.
Ram added: "For the first time I have absolutely nothing to say, usually I just can't stop talking and I started to cry like a little boy."
The players and the capacity 11,000 crowd endured a rollercoaster of emotions after the Israeli duo let a two-set lead slip through their fingers and allowed the Russians back into the match.
The Israelis appeared to be running out of steam as the match progressed but the crowd roared them on to victory.
"The crowd, the atmosphere here, they made me play four times better than I have been playing recently," Ram said.
He also praised his partner Erlich, with whom he won the 2008 Australian Open title.
"I didn't play well today, we had hoped we could finish it in three sets but Yoni (Jonathan) was excellent, I'm so pleased to see him back in form after recovering from his injury," Ram said.
Erlich was sidelined by an elbow injury for over a year and Saturday's partnership with Ram was their first Davis Cup outing together in over a year.
Israel took a surprise 2-0 lead in the opening singles on Friday when 210th-ranked Harel Levy upset the formbook to beat Igor Andreev 6-4 6-2 4-6 6-2 before Israeli number one Dudi Sela beat Mikhail Youzhny.
Israel will play the winners of the quarter-final tie between champions Spain and Germany from September 18 to 20.
